public class jdbcStudy {
public static void main(String[] args) throws ClassNotFoundException, SQLException {
//1.加载驱动,加载之前要把mysql-connector-java.jar包导入并加入到library中
Class.forName("com.mysql.jdbc.Driver");
//2.用户信息 useSSL 需要为false, 为TRUE 好像会报错
String url = "jdbc:mysql://localhost:3306/shop?useUnicode=true&characterEncoding=utf8&useSSL=false";
String username = "root";
String password = "123456";
//3.连接数据库
Connection connection = DriverManager.getConnection(url,username,password);
//4.执行sql的对象 statement 创建一个执行对象
Statement statement = connection.createStatement();
//5.去执行sql语句
String sql ="SELECT * FROM account";
ResultSet resultSet = statement.executeQuery(sql);
while (resultSet.next()){
System.out.println("id= "+resultSet.getObject("id"));
System.out.println("name= "+resultSet.getObject("name"));
System.out.println("money= "+resultSet.getObject("money"));
System.out.println("-------------------------------");
}
//6.释放连接
resultSet.close();
statement.close();
connection.close();
}
}
标签:02,25,String,sql,resultSet,System,statement,2023,println
From: https://www.cnblogs.com/RUI2022/p/17153771.html